Was the British Military Administration of the Dodecanese after the islands were conquered from Germany.

Establishment


  • May 1945: After the end of World War II, the Dodecanese Islands came under provisional British administration.
  • May 1945: At the end of World War II Greece freed its islands from German forces.

    1. World War II


    Was a global conflict that lasted from 1939 to 1945 (it started sooner in certain regions) between the Axis Powers (mainly Germany, Japan and Italy) and the Allies (mainly the Soviet Union, the U.S.A., the U.K., China and France). It was the war with more fatalities in history. The war in Asia began when Japan invaded China on July 7, 1937. The war in Europe began when Germany invaded Poland on September 1, 1939. The war ended with the complete defeat of the Axis powers, which were occupied by the Allies.
